Red light therapy (RLT) is a questionable healing strategy that utilizes red low-level wavelengths of light to deal with skin issues, such as wrinkles, scars, and relentless injuries, among other conditions. In the early 1990s, RLT was used by researchers to help grow plants in space. The researchers found that the intense light from red light-emitting diodes (LEDs) helped promote growth and photosynthesis of plant cells.Red light was then studied for its possible application in medication, more particularly to learn if RLT might increase energy inside human cells.

The mitochondria are the powerhouse of the cell it's where the cell's energy is created. The energy-carrying particle discovered in the cells of all living things is called ATP (adenosine triphosphate). red light therapy. By increasing the function of the mitochondria using RLT, a cell can make more ATP. With more energy, cells can operate more efficiently, rejuvenate themselves, and repair work damage.
Laser and pulsed light therapies work by causing regulated damage to the external layer of the skin, which then causes tissue repair work. RLT bypasses this harsh step by straight promoting regrowth of the skin - red light therapy for weight loss. The light produced by RLT permeates approximately 5 millimeters listed below the skin's surface area. However, there have actually been reports of burns and blistering from utilizing RLT systems. A couple of people established burns after going to sleep with the unit in place, while others experienced burns due to broken wires or gadget deterioration.
Although more secure on the eyes than traditional lasers, proper eye defense might be essential while undergoing traffic signal therapy. The sebaceous glands produce sebum, which might block the pores and trigger acne. Sunshine may help calm overactive glands. The issue that many individuals have with sunlight direct exposure is that it features exposure to ultraviolent (UV) A and UVB rays, which might trigger other skin issues in time. These can be severe and might include establishing skin cancer. RLT, either alone or in combination with other treatments such as blue light therapy, is a possibly effective treatment for acne vulgaris.

An evaluation in the European Journal of Physical and Rehab Medicine put together the results of many research studies surrounding RLT and musculoskeletal disorders. The research suggested that RLT could effectively reduce discomfort in adults with different musculoskeletal conditions. The researchers keep in mind that practitioners who stay with the particular dose suggestions seem to increase the efficiency of the therapy.
